本文主要簡述spark checkpoint機制,快速把握checkpoint機制的來龍去脈,至於源碼可以參考我的下一篇文章。 1、Spark core的checkpoint 1)為什么checkpoint? 分布式計算中難免因為網絡,存儲等原因出現計算失敗的情況,RDD中的lineage ...
Spark工作機制 主要模塊 調度與任務分配 I O模塊 通信控制模塊 容錯模塊 Shuffle模塊 調度層次 應用 作業 Stage Task 調度算法 FIFO FAIR 公平調度 Spark應用執行機制 總覽 Spark應用提交后經歷了一系列的轉換,最后成為Task在每個節點上執行. RDD的Action算子觸發Job的提交,提交到Spark中的Job生成RDD DAG 由DAGSchedu ...
2016-08-24 09:05 0 3396 推薦指數:
本文主要簡述spark checkpoint機制,快速把握checkpoint機制的來龍去脈,至於源碼可以參考我的下一篇文章。 1、Spark core的checkpoint 1)為什么checkpoint? 分布式計算中難免因為網絡,存儲等原因出現計算失敗的情況,RDD中的lineage ...
一、應用執行機制 一個應用的生命周期即,用戶提交自定義的作業之后,Spark框架進行處理的一系列過程。 在這個過程中,不同的時間段里,應用會被拆分為不同的形態來執行。 1、應用執行過程中的基本組件和形態 Driver: 運行在客戶端或者集群中,執行Application ...
Spark工作流程由4個主體聯系構成(如上圖所示): Application:指用戶編寫的Spark應用程序,其中包括一個Driver功能的代碼和分布在集群中多個節點上運行的Executor代碼 Master:主節點,布置作業 Block ...
Spark工作機制以及API詳解 本篇文章將會承接上篇關於如何部署Spark分布式集群的博客,會先對RDD編程中常見的API進行一個整理,接着再結合源代碼以及注釋詳細地解讀spark的作業提交流程,調度機制以及shuffle的過程,廢話不多說,我們直接開始吧! 1. Spark基本API解讀 ...
一,什么是反射 1.1,反射:所謂框架的靈魂 框架:半成品軟件,可以在框架的基礎上進行軟件開發,簡化代碼。 反射:將類的各個組成部分封裝為其他對象,反射機制。 簡單來說反射就是在程序運行期間,動態的獲取類或者對象中的屬性。 什么是動態獲取。 反射的原理就是通過類 ...
LR的工作原理是通過用戶執行被測程序的客戶端,在VuGen中錄制被測系統的客戶端和服務器的協議交互,生成腳本,然后在Controller中控制Load Generator,按照一定的配置(又稱為場景),模擬一定數量的用戶,對服務器產生壓力,同時對被測系統涉及的操作系統,數據庫,中間件等資源進行監控 ...
1.Keepalived 定義 Keepalived 是一個基於VRRP協議來實現的LVS服務高可用方案,可以利用其來避免單點故障。一個LVS服務會有2台服務器運行Keepalived,一台為主服務 ...
1 BPDU保護 在STP中,如果網橋連接的終端設備,會將連接該終端設備的端口設置為邊緣端口以實現這些端口的快速遷移。正常情況下,邊緣端口不會收到BPDU,但如果有人偽造BPDU發送給交 ...